Ada Merritt K-8 Center, located in Miami, Florida, is a school that serves grades PK-8 in the Dade County Public Schools district. It is among the few public schools in Florida to receive a distinguished GreatSchools Rating of 10 out of 10.

More than 90 school community members have shared their opinion about Ada Merritt K-8 Center, giving it an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ars.
